Highlights of the HCMC Study Trip Experience with Singapore Polytechnic Students

21/12/2025

Last week, Saigon Business School (SBS) successfully hosted a Study Trip program in Ho Chi Minh City for 20 students and lecturers from the Business & Computing disciplines of Singapore Polytechnic. The program not only provided hands-on learning experiences but also created valuable opportunities for academic exchange, cultural exploration, and corporate engagement in the context of global integration.

4. Company & University Visits

One of the most anticipated components of the program was the series of company and university visits, helping students connect theory with real-world practice:

  • Firegroup Technology (District 11) – exploring startup and technology environments
  • Vinmakae – a technology company located in Thao Dien, Thu Duc City
  • FPT Software – one of Vietnam’s leading global technology corporations
  • Van Lang University – academic exchange and insights into Vietnam’s higher education system

Through these visits, students gained first-hand exposure to business operations, organizational culture, and career pathways in the technology and business sectors.
